> >That definition says an atheist is one who believes that there is no
> >God which kind of begs the question. It suggests that there is a God
> >which can be believed in or not. Other dictionaries on
> >dictionary.com say an atheist is one who does not believe in God or
> >gods or is one who disbeleives in God or gods.
> >
> >It seems better to say that you don't believe in God than to say
> >that you believe that there is no God. Now you are making a claim
> >that must be backed up rationally rather than putting the
> >responsibility to back up the claim on ones who claim that here is a God.
> >
> >It's a subtle difference but maybe an important one. I don't feel
> >like I'm making a claim that there is no God because I wouldn't even
> >know what I meant when I said it. As Akshay has been saying, denying
> >the existence of God is to have a definition of God in mind and my
> >definition may be much different than someone else's.
